Meal Accommodations

This year your registration fee covers breakfast and lunch, as well as the twice daily coffee breaks.

Buffet Breakfast will be served from 7:00 a.m. - 8:30 a.m. and Buffet Lunch from 12:30 p.m. - 2:00 p.m. Please note that the registration fee for spouse and guests also includes breakfast and lunch. SIAM negotiated a considerable savings for the annual meeting participants and their family in providing these meals. The SIAM buffet meals for registered attendees will be served in the Vista Verde Guarden. If folks miss these serving times, or do not want to eat at the buffet, they are on their own for meals. SIAM cannot and will not reimburse any meal costs included in registration fees.

For dinner, the Westin Rio Mar Beach Resort has six great restaurants -- ranging from the outdoor Club Coqui (named for the little tree frog) serving hamburgers and sandwiches, to the elegant Palio Restaurant serving classical northern Italian specialties. The resort's concierge has a restaurant guide for the many famous restaurants in Old San Juan as well as the surrounding hotels and speciality restaurants on the island.

Bus Service

SIAM will provide free bus transportation on Monday and Thursday evenings after the educational program. Buses to Old Town will run every 1/2 hour between the hours of 6:00 p.m. - 9:30 p.m. The buses will offer return service from Old Town to the hotel from 6:45 p.m. -10:15 p.m. Please indicate on the registration form if you will be using this bus service. This will help determine the number of buses needed each night. Attendees wanting to go to Old Town after 9:30 p.m. will have to arrange for their own transportation, and folks wanting to return to the hotel after 10:15 p.m. will need to take a cab.
